"The highest-ranking House official in charge of environmental and energy policy may soon be a Republican legislator who denies climate change on the grounds of his belief that nothing bad can come of the Earth unless it is preordained by God. :eusa_eh:

Rep. John Shimkus (R-Ill.), a member of the House Committee on Energy and Commerce since 1997, submitted a letter to his colleagues earlier this week asking for their blessing in his campaign to assume the gavel when Republicans take control of the chamber.

Such a possibility is likely to be particularly worrying to climate change scientists and their supporters, especially considering a specific incident in which Shimkus appeared to wholly reject any potential for man-made climate consequences due to his faith that only God can "destroy this Earth."
